I know on some cars the under hood insulation and engine cover actually protect the hood from overheating. Is that the case with our LR4s?

I've got a family of mice that have moved in to the under hood insulation and I would like to not only evict them, but raze their home.*

Usually if its to prevent any heat and keep it insulated there will be heat shielding. for these cars its just a design/noise insulation. for cars with a "hot V" engine where the turbos are where the intake manifold is in these cars, in the V, thats when you start to see functional heat dissipating engine covers.
